Significance of Bow Stabilizers





An essential part of archery equipment, bow stabilizers play a crucial function in improving the accuracy and stability of a substance bow during shooting. These stabilizers are designed to reduce the vibrations and noise produced when the bow is discharged, thus enhancing the overall shooting experience for archers of all levels. By absorbing excess energy and minimizing hand shock, bow stabilizers assist in keeping the bow consistent throughout the release of the arrowhead, resulting in even more precise and regular shots.


Furthermore, bow stabilizers aid in balancing the weight of the bow, making it much easier for archers to hold the bow at full draw without experiencing fatigue or muscular tissue tremors. In addition, bow stabilizers can additionally aid in offsetting torque created by accessories such as sights, relaxes, and quivers, further boosting the bow's precision and performance.


Types of Bow Stabilizers



Offset stabilizers have weights that are positioned off-center to counterbalance the bow's all-natural torque, supplying enhanced precision. Additionally, V-bar stabilizers consist of a major stabilizer connected to the bow with two sidebars, enhancing security by distributing weight across a larger area. compound bow stabilizer.


Some bow stabilizers also incorporate moistening materials like rubber or gel to better decrease sound and resonance upon release. Crossbreed stabilizers integrate functions of various types to use a versatile solution for archers looking for a balance between weight, modification, and length alternatives. Inevitably, the option of bow stabilizer type will certainly depend on individual shooting style, preferences, and the desired degree of precision and control.

Upkeep and Care for Stabilizers



After making sure the appropriate installment and configuration of your compound bow stabilizer, preserving it with regular treatment is vital to extend its effectiveness and longevity. To keep your stabilizer in ideal problem, it is crucial to consistently examine it for any kind of indicators of wear, damages, or loose parts. Examine for any type of fractures, dents, or loose screws that might affect its performance. Clean your stabilizer occasionally with a moist cloth to remove any dirt, debris, or deposit that see post might impede its function.


Furthermore, make certain to store your stabilizer in a cool, completely dry area when not being click here to read used to stop any type of damage from wetness or extreme temperature levels. Prevent messing up the stabilizer or going down, as this can cause architectural damages and affect its precision. It is also advisable to follow the supplier's particular maintenance directions, if offered, to ensure proper treatment.
